    • Hiroshima Pass(optional)

    • Unlimited train rides in the areas here (route map)

    • Unreserved seats on Sanyo Shinkansen (Shin-Osaka ↔ Hiroshima), Haruka, Kuroshio, Thunderbird, Kuonotori, Super Hakuto Express Trains (Kyoto ↔ Kamigori)

    • Special rapid services and local trains on JR West conventional lines

      • Special rapid services and local trains on the JR West conventional lines
    • JR West Miyajima ferry (Miyakimaguchi ↔ Miyajima)

    • Kyoto Tango Railway, Wakayama Electric Railway, the Sanin main line between Hamasaka and Tottori

    • West JR and Chugoken JR bus services within the area

    Additional information

    • This pass is valid for non-Japanese passport holders. Please bring your travel documents: passports with valid visas, ID cards, etc. when you travel.

    • Please check the official portal to know the updated operating hours of JR-ticket counters, so you can pick up your pass conveniently.

    • These are the stations' operating hours.

    • Your voucher will be emailed to you instantly.

    • Please display your mobile voucher along with the passport and exchange it for a physical ticket at your exchange location.

    Ticket Redemption Points

    • Physical tickets can be procured by scanning the QR code of the e-ticket and non-Japanese passport at the green ticket-vending machines.

    • If the machine breaks down or the passport has no IC chip, please proceed to the JR-WEST ticket office to exchange the physical ticket.

    • You can redeem your tickets from any one of the multiple exchange locations.

    • For more information about exchange locations and operating hours, please check the link for details about the redemption counters & their operating hours.

    Exchanging Reserved Seat Tickets

    • Before getting on the train, please go to the green ticket-vending machines and pick up physical reserved seat tickets by the area pass.

    Seat Reservation Process

    • Reservations can be made at the ticket office through rail staff.

    • You can only select your seat after turning in your Exchange Order for the JR Pass.
